About The Role…
We're looking for an experienced Project Manager to join the Core Controls team and lead the successful delivery of automation, control systems and engineering projects. This is a highly visible role where you'll be responsible for balancing project delivery, commercial performance, team leadership and client relationship management while supporting the continued growth of the business.
Working closely with customers, engineers, technicians and key stakeholders, you'll ensure projects are delivered safely, on time, within budget and to the highest quality standards, while identifying opportunities to strengthen client partnerships and develop new business.
As a Project Manager you will...
- Lead and motivate multi-disciplinary project teams, providing direction, support and accountability throughout the project lifecycle
- Build and maintain strong client relationships, acting as a trusted point of contact and ensuring exceptional customer satisfaction
- Define project scope, objectives, deliverables and success criteria in collaboration with stakeholders
- Develop and manage project programmes, resources, budgets and delivery plans to meet customer and business requirements
- Monitor project performance, risks, costs and progress, implementing corrective actions where required
- Identify and pursue opportunities for repeat business, additional services and long-term client partnerships
- Prepare and present project reports, financial updates and performance metrics to customers and senior management
- Develop project proposals, support business development activities and represent the business at industry events and customer meetings
- Drive quality, compliance and continuous improvement initiatives across project delivery activities
- Ensure adherence to company procedures and management systems, including ISO 9001, ISO 45001, ISO 14001 and ISO 27001

About You…
You are an experienced Project Manager with a proven track record of delivering complex engineering, automation, electrical or industrial projects. You combine strong commercial awareness with excellent leadership and communication skills, enabling you to build trusted relationships with both customers and project teams.
You'll be comfortable managing multiple stakeholders, balancing competing priorities and ensuring projects remain on track financially and operationally. Most importantly, you'll be passionate about delivering outstanding outcomes for customers while contributing to the growth and success of the business.

Essential:
- Proven experience in a Project Manager role within an engineering, electrical, controls, automation or industrial environment
- Strong project planning, scheduling and resource management skills
- Experience managing project budgets, forecasting and financial performance
- Excellent client-facing, relationship-building and stakeholder management abilities
- Strong leadership and team management skills
- Experience identifying, managing and mitigating project risks
- Excellent communication, presentation and problem-solving skills
- Full UK driving licence
Desirable:
- Experience delivering industrial automation, control systems, SCADA or electrical engineering projects
- Formal project management qualification (APM, PRINCE2, PMP or equivalent)
- Experience supporting business development, proposals or sales activities
- Knowledge of NEC contracts or other commercial frameworks
- Familiarity with ISO management systems and regulated industry environments
